The Stationers’ Company is steeped in history, but, as the Innovation Excellence Awards demonstrate, our eyes are always on the future. This is one of the most active Livery Companies in the City of London, with around 90 percent of our 1,000 members working in or connected to the UK’s communications and content industries. These include trade & academic publishing, newspaper & magazine publishing, journalism, printing, packaging, paper making, stationery, greeting cards, office products, and related intellectual property, archival and digital businesses.

After nearly 60 years of awarding annually the prestigious Paper Gold Medal to individuals who have made an outstanding contribution to the print, paper and allied industries, the Paper Industry Gold Medal Association has passed the custodianship of the Gold Medal to the Stationers’ Company, the livery company for the communication and content industries, who will now be the residual body for The Gold Medal; ensuring the safekeeping and oversight of the Gold Medal for future generations.

Once a relatively sparsely populated and rustic area despite its proximity to London, present-day Surrey is prime commuter-belt territory. Even so, the county has not lost its rural charm. As well as boasting many Areas of Outstanding Natural Beauty, it is England’s most wooded county. Moreover, Surrey has a long connection with cycling. When the riding craze first hit Britain in the 1800s, the Surrey town of Ripley was quickly dubbed the ‘Mecca of all good cyclists’. Surrey roads made up much of the annual RideLondon event, itself an extension of the 2012 Olympic road-cycling route.
